About this product

A lightweight eye cream formulated with snail secretion filtrate and peptides, designed to hydrate and support the delicate under-eye area.

What the gurus are saying

One expert named it a favorite hydrating eye cream and counts it among their most repurchased products ever. However, another found the peptide concentrations fall too low on the ingredient list to deliver meaningful benefit, especially for those over 37 seeking stronger active support. That means anyone banking on peptide performance may want to check the full ingredient order first and consider whether a higher-concentration formula suits their skin goals.
Synthesized from 2 expert reviews

Full ingredients

Snail Secretion Filtrate, Butylene Glycol, Glycerin, Helianthus Annuus (Sunflower) Seed Oil, 1,2-Hexanediol, Niacinamide, Water, Palmitic Acid, Arginine, Carbomer, Stearic Acid, Betaine, Cetearyl Olivate, Sorbitan Olivate, Sodium Polyacrylate, Allantoin, Tocopheryl Acetate, Panthenol, Hydroxyethyl Acrylate/​Sodium Acryloyldimethyl Taurate Copolymer, Sodium Hyaluronate, Adenosine, Xanthan Gum, Myristic Acid, Copper Tripeptide-1, Acetyl Hexapeptide-8, Palmitoyl Pentapeptide-4, Palmitoyl Tripeptide-1, Palmitoyl Tetrapeptide-7

Skip
"It has some good peptides listed, but they are the last four ingredients: copper peptide one, hexapeptide eight, pantopeptide four, tripeptide one, and tripeptide seven. However, I gave it to a family member because it literally did nothing for my skin, and now I understand why. It didn't do anything because there's literally one drop of peptide. By the time peptides are that low on the ingredient list, they're doing nothing for your skin. If you're my age, I'm 37, or you're older, 40, 45, 50, 60, 65, you need stuff that has strength in it. This is like empty."
